#1793ce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1793ce is composed of 9% red, 57.6%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.8% cyan, 28.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 199.3 degrees, a saturation of 79.9% and a lightness of 44.9%. #1793ce color hex could be obtained by blending #2effff with #00279d.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

#1793ce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#1793ce has RGB values of R:23, G:147,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0.29,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 1545166.

Hex triplet 1793ce #1793ce
RGB Decimal 23, 147, 206 rgb(23,147,206)
RGB Percent 9, 57.6, 80.8 rgb(9%,57.6%,80.8%)
CMYK 89, 29, 0, 19
HSL 199.3°, 79.9, 44.9 hsl(199.3,79.9%,44.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 199.3°, 88.8, 80.8
Web Safe 0099cc #0099cc
CIE-LAB 57.563, -10.437, -39.077
XYZ 21.925, 25.504, 62.156
xyY 0.2, 0.233, 25.504
CIE-LCH 57.563, 40.447, 255.046
CIE-LUV 57.563, -36.994, -59.807
Hunter-Lab 50.501, -10.882, -37.623
Binary 00010111, 10010011, 11001110

Shades and Tints of #1793ce

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01080c is the darkest color, while #f9fdfe is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#1793ce is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#757575 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#627b87 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#7c8ec9 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#6c90d4 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#009ea9 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#5790ca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#4d91d1 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#089ab6 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
